Game Won't Start For Unknown Reason

Recommended Posts

• Have you tried to restart Arma II? Steam? Computer? Yes, I uninstalled ArmA 2 and ArmA 2 OA and reinstalled them, nothing changed.

• Is your Arma II or DayZ Mod files up to date?

Yes

• Have you tried to update battle-eye recently? Install? Reinstall?

Yes, Yes and Yes

• Have you tried searching the forum?

Yes

• Did you check the other stickied threads yet?

No

The Error I'm getting is File C:\Users\Jason\Documents\ArmA 2\ArmA2OA.cfg, Line 2: '.08': '/' encountered instead of '='.

This was not happening yesterday. Please help.

Thank you all so much. But now I have a new problem. Now it says

"File C:\Users\Jason\Documents\ArmA 2\ArmA 2 Other Profiles\=6th=Jason=6th=Jason.ArmA2OAProfile, Line 0: '.': '-' encountered instead of '='"

Share this post


Link to post
Share on other sites

May be related http://www.realitymod.com/forum/f449-pr-arma2-support/84817-arma-2-operation-arrowhead-no-entry.html

You can try what they've posted in there and see if it helps, may also pay off to see if you have the same file under your old Profile (it will have the relevant profile name of course) and just rename it to your current one and move it.

Or perhaps just delete the file and run the game again like with the previous error you had.

Good luck!
